    Notes: Abstract Nearly frozen oxygen dissociation relaxation has been investigated behind oblique shocks. Photographs of the shock have been taken and density profiles of the relaxation zones have been measured by means of a multibeam-laser-differential interferometer. Calculations of the relaxation zones with different published dissociation rate coefficients have been done for evaluating the experiments.

    Notes: Abstract The torsional dynamics of the 9-(N-carbazolyl)-anthracene (C9A) molecule is investigated by means of time-independent (1) and time-dependent (2) quantum-mechanical simulations in a diabatic representation. The study includes effects of surface crossing of the brightS 1 state with a dark state. (1) The intensity pattern of theS 0 →S 1 fluorescence excitation spectrum is used to fit an effective one-dimensional Hamiltonian with a single-minimum potential for the dark state together with diabatic couplings to the double well potential of the bright state. (2) Based on this Hamiltonian, first predictions for a pump-probe scheme are made. In the pump process the molecules are excited to theS 1 state followed by competing torsions in the bright state and diabatic curve crossings to the dark state, depending on the pump frequency. Assuming the probe process to be an ionization from the bright state, the interfering effects of the dark state on the dynamics in the bright state can be monitored in a directly time-dependent way on a fs-ps time scale.
